12.5 volts (at rest) is kind of low for a fully charged 12 volt battery. You should have at least 12.75-12.8 ish. Put it on the charger or better yet a battery tender until fully charged. Unhook & let the battery sit for at least 6 hours then check it again. If it doesn't come up your battery is most likely on the way out. If the battery caps come off you can use a volt meter to test each cell. If any are under 2 volts you have a bad cell.
